Readability Tips for Real-World Use

When using Revitalis for small labels or mobile graphics, I always check the size and spacing. Since it’s a script font, some letters can connect in ways that make them harder to read at small sizes. I usually increase the tracking slightly or use it in a larger format for printed packaging or product mockups.

On digital screens, especially for social media thumbnails, I pair it with a clean sans serif for the supporting text. That way, the headline pops with Revitalis while the description stays easy to read.

What to Check Before Using Revitalis

Before diving into any font, it’s a good idea to check what styles and alternates are included. Revitalis comes with several variations and ligatures, which I’ve used to customize headlines and logos. I also made sure it supports multilingual characters since I occasionally sell products to customers outside the U.S.

Another important detail is the licensing. Since I use fonts in both digital and printed materials—including product packaging and templates—I always verify that the font allows for commercial use. Revitalis does, which makes it a safe and reliable choice for small business branding.
